Why is Demand for Organic Fertilizers High in European Countries?

The area attributed for organic farming has witnessed significant growth in the past few years, owing to a number of factors. Several private and public players have made considerable investments in organic food supply chain. In addition to this, people are widely organic food products due to their perceived health benefits and the fact that their production includes low chemical leaching. The price for organic food is also high, since it majorly catering to high-end population in developed countries. 

 

Ascribed to these factors, the global organic fertilizers market is predicted to grow at a considerable pace in the years to come. Furthermore, according to the data by the Research Institute of Organic Agriculture, government initiatives and policies, equivalence agreements between countries for product benchmarking, certification, and labeling, and participatory guarantee systems are compelling landowners to move towards organic farming. This is further expected to drive the demand for organic fertilizers in the years to come. 


The organic fertilizers market is projected to reach $14,746.2 million by 2030, increasing from $4,512.1 million in 2019, progressing at a 14.1% CAGR during the forecast period (2020–2030). When source is taken into consideration, the market is divided into animal, plants, and others, between which, the animal division held the major share of the market in the past. The division is further projected to dominate the market during the forecast period, owing to the high preference for these fertilizers among users.
